Ticket: Slimmed image breaks runtime on Pellarc build agents.

Repro steps:
1. Build the hollowed image with the strip-layers profile enabled.
2. Push to the staging registry and deploy to the canary pool.
3. Container exits with a missing shared-library error within ten seconds.

Expected: parity with the full image. Actual: crash loop. Suspect the trim step removes the resolver libs. To pull the failing image from the staging registry, authenticate with the token below.

session JWT of tawip-kajog = eyJhbGciOiJIUzI1NiIsInR5cCI6IkpXVCJ9.eyJzdWIiOiI2dKYGGIn0.afsnASii

Future maintainers: the 4.1 upgrade changes how Marrowgate reads its environment. Drain all consumers first (`marrowctl drain --all`), then stop the broker and back up `/opt/marrowgate/conf/broker.env`. The 4.1 binary ignores the legacy `MG_AUTH_FILE` setting entirely and instead expects the inter-node credential inline in the env file; if it is absent, the node joins the cluster read-only and you will see silent consumer lag. After restoring the standard settings from your backup, add the credential line directly below.

vault entry, hahaf-tahop: VAULT_KEY3=84f

Relevance tuning for the Quillfeather catalog search: we lowered the title-field boost from 3.2 to 2.4 after the Brindlemoor team reported recipe pages outranking product pages. Synonym expansion now runs pre-tokenization, so review any analyzer changes against the frozen golden-query set in the fixtures directory. Do not adjust the phrase-slop parameter without re-running the offline judgment harness; last time it shifted nDCG by four points. If scores drift more than 2% on the canary index, roll back and reference the token recorded below.

session token of kahog-bahif = htk9_f63daec35